Warning Signs You Need Pool Leak Water Removal
Ignoring the warning signs of pool leak water removal can lead to extensive damage and costly repairs. Here are some common signs that you need our help: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
When you notice a musty smell in your property, it’s a sign that mold and mildew have started to grow. Our team will work to extract the water, dry your property, and prevent mold growth.
Warped or Sagging Structures
Warped or sagging structures are a sign that water has penetrated deeply into your property. Our team will work to restore your property to its original state, ensuring that your structures are safe and secure.
Bubbling or Cracking Paint
Bubbling or cracking paint is a sign that water has penetrated into the walls of your property. Our team will work to extract the water, dry your property, and prevent further damage.

Pool Leak Water Removal Cost in Murphy, TX
The cost of pool le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Murphy, TX.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of pool leak water removal: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The cost of water extraction depends on the amount of water that needs to be extracted and the equipment required to do so. |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The cost of drying and dehumidification depends on the size of the affected area and the equipment required to dry it. |
The exact cost of pool leak water removal will depend on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ates to homeowners in Murphy, TX.
